VibeFuse is a high-capability Windows AI agent harness: Terminal (PowerShell), Browser, YouTube, Files explorer, a Vibe Agent chat assistant that can create and edit Agent Skills, AI coding agent widgets for Claude Code, Codex CLI, Gemini CLI, Cursor CLI, and Qwen, Google Workspace and Drive MCP connections, and a live marketplace for community widgets and SKILL.md packages.
Yes. Hold the title-bar voice dock to record. Speech is transcribed locally on your PC with whisper.cpp for free — useful for dictating prompts into AI coding agents without cloud audio uploads.
Yes. Enable the Jarvis wake word in Settings → Voice and say “Jarvis”. VibeFuse plays a short “Yes, sir?” acknowledgement, then records your command. Local Whisper and Piper keep the whole loop on your PC.
Switch the voice dock to Note-Taking, click the orb to record, and click again to stop. VibeFuse transcribes the take locally, summarizes it into bullet points with a title, and uploads it to your profile — review notes at Account → Notes or in Settings → Notes.
Yes. Jarvis (voice) and the Vibe Agent chat widget can spawn, tile, resize, rename, focus, and remove widgets on command — for example “Jarvis, open three terminals and tile them.” Layouts use tile/fill/row/column arrange modes or exact x/y/w/h coordinates.
Yes. Replies are spoken by Piper with the Jarvis voice, running on-device. With an OpenAI-compatible chat provider configured, the voice assistant speaks a short reply line — free local TTS for developer workflows, not a cloud TTS subscription.
VibeFuse is a free Fuse Intelligence product that wraps and runs popular open-source and vendor AI coding CLIs (Claude Code, Codex, Gemini, Cursor, Qwen) in one desktop canvas. Agent CLIs remain theirs; VibeFuse is the free harness, marketplace, voice, and session layer.
Register for free, copy your VF- key from Account → Product Keys, download VibeFuseInstaller.exe from /downloads/VibeFuse/, paste the key in Setup, and launch. The installer fetches the app and missing local voice models before first run.
Browse fuseintelligence.org/marketplace — save widgets and Agent Skills to your library while signed in. Widgets sync into C:\vibefuse\widgets and skills into C:\vibefuse\skills on next launch.
Build a folder with manifest.json and index.html, open Settings → Marketplace in the desktop app, and publish the folder. Your listings appear publicly on fuseintelligence.org/marketplace, and you can unpublish or republish any time.
Agent Skills are Claude/Codex-compatible SKILL.md folders in C:\vibefuse\skills. They appear in the left-rail Skills section. Save them from the marketplace, drop a folder on disk, or ask Vibe Agent to create_skill / update_skill. Any connected provider agent can read the same files.
Yes. Vibe Agent (and Jarvis) can list_skills, create_skill, update_skill, delete_skill, execute_skill, read_skill, and read_skill_file. The Skills rail and Settings → Skills refresh as soon as a skill is written.
